  2. I believe that in the US no one can own anything farther out than the mean high water mark.  Many states also have laws governing rights of way to the beach.  Check with your local Surfrider chapter , they should be able to give you straight o what your rights are.

    I seem to remember another case going on right now in Hawaii where a neighborhood put a gate across the entrance to their 'hood to keep surfers out.  They claim to  have done it to protect property values due to littering, public nudity,etc.  Many times these groups have legitimate complaints when people do not  conduct themselves properly.  I know I wouldn't want someone stripping out of a wet suit in front of my house (unless they did it in a towel) and then peeing in my bushes.
